Output 643f6560997e11ffa42ca4af23ae6951a501937c9aafd739cfc60ebc3d34e421:1

value
5958329
script pubkey
OP_0 OP_PUSHBYTES_20 ca7bba205b3e43c6615e2570ec4c97fd3d99990b
address
bc1qefam5gzm8epuvc27y4cwcnyhl57enxgtt5rnx3
transaction
643f6560997e11ffa42ca4af23ae6951a501937c9aafd739cfc60ebc3d34e421
confirmations
385795
spent
true